Suppose that you have a masa os 45.7 kg and are standing on frictionless roller skates. Someone then throws you a 2.50 kg mass with a velocity of 14.5 m/s and you catch it. What will be your resultant velocity?

1 answer

Conservation of Momentum:
m1u1+m2u2=m1v1+m2v2

m=mass
u=initial velocity
v=velocity after impact
1,2 objects, people.

Since the person catches the mass, the common velocity after "impact" is
v1=v2=v.

Solve for v, since all other variables are known.
